Malaysia’s national utility company, Tenaga Nasional Berhad (TNB), has revealed it has incurred over $1.1 billion in losses due to illegal electricity usage by cryptocurrency miners. The theft occurred over the past five years, as the country’s crackdown on power theft intensifies. The energy ministry reported that 13,827 premises have been found illegally using electricity to mine c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in.

The government has expressed concern over the risks these activities pose to the national power grid and public safety. This long-running issue has led to significant economic instability, particularly with rising energy costs. Authorities are working to curb this growing problem with new measures and technologies aimed at detecting power theft more effectively.

Energy Ministry Launches Database for Power Theft Prevention

The energy ministry has developed a comprehensive internal database to track property owners and tenants involved in power theft related to crypto mining. This database helps monitor suspicious activities and serves as a reference for operational inspections. The ministry emphasized that this data-driven approach will improve enforcement and aid in detecting electricity theft across the country.

The ministry is collaborating with local authorities, including the police and anti-corruption agencies, to intensify enforcement efforts. TNB has already seized thousands of mining rigs involved in illegal activities. These operations are part of a wider effort to reduce power theft and protect the nation’s electricity infrastructure.

Smart Meters and New Technology to Detect Power Theft

To combat the rising issue of electricity theft, TNB has introduced smart meters and launched a pilot program for “Distribution Transformer Meters.” These new technologies are being deployed at key energy substations to monitor electricity usage in real time. The ministry believes these advancements will allow them to detect unusual energy consumption patterns and respond to any tampering of power meters.

The introduction of these tools is a significant step in Malaysia’s ongoing fight against illegal crypto mining. With smarter monitoring systems, authorities can now more easily identify suspicious activities. The energy ministry has stated that the real-time data provided by these smart meters will be crucial in preventing future power theft and ensuring the reliability of the nation’s power grid.

Ongoing Efforts to Curb Illegal Crypto Mining

Despite the lack of specific laws targeting cryptocurrency mining, illegal power usage is a serious crime under Malaysia’s Electricity Supply Act. The ministry has made it clear that tampering with electricity meters or using unauthorized power connections is an offense. TNB’s proactive approach to combating crypto mining power theft reflects the government’s commitment to tackling the problem and protecting public resources.

As Malaysia continues its crackdown, it is clear that the problem of illegal electricity usage for crypto mining remains a significant challenge. Authorities are committed to using advanced technology and stricter regulations to minimize the impact on the national power supply. The recent measures highlight the government’s determination to prevent future financial losses and safeguard the country’s energy infrastructure.
